Output 526b3f4b7a63d79f83c5e3a6221a7264479a40314388850f0609083fc9920e66:0

value
2669609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f3b68864ecb32964a624b5a88bec3918b9095f6 OP_EQUAL
address
335ZEBXE1wfXHu5MZdCqsgbHQq6djssQEf
transaction
526b3f4b7a63d79f83c5e3a6221a7264479a40314388850f0609083fc9920e66
spent
true